Description: Version 3 of the LEED rating system was released in 2009 and includes numerous enhancements to the rating system and online documentation process. This presentation explains the USGBC’s harmonization approach, the basis for credit weightings and the reasoning behind regional priority credits. Comparisons between version 2.2 and LEED 2009 will be offered, along with project examples, to illustrate advancements. In addition, an explanation of the improvements to the online interface will be presented. This session is intended for professionals who have prior experience with the LEED rating system, yet limited experience with LEED version 3.
